Output 3de4289ef2f984034874316d00cc7dc268bc13f1c22aae3bef40c67ff3e363d7:0

value
16258099
script pubkey
OP_0 OP_PUSHBYTES_20 3e6f0e4a38e8c7d1582a0ef099284fd7918f30f4
address
bc1q8ehsuj3carrazkp2pmcfj2z067gc7v85e7z8xa
transaction
3de4289ef2f984034874316d00cc7dc268bc13f1c22aae3bef40c67ff3e363d7